#14a681 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#14a681 is composed of 7.8% red, 65.1%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.3%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 164.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 36.5%. #14a681 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#004d03.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#14a681 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#14a681 has RGB values of R:20, G:166,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 1353345.

Hex triplet 14a681 #14a681
RGB Decimal 20, 166, 129 rgb(20,166,129)
RGB Percent 7.8, 65.1, 50.6 rgb(7.8%,65.1%,50.6%)
CMYK 88, 0, 22, 35
HSL 164.8°, 78.5, 36.5 hsl(164.8,78.5%,36.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 164.8°, 88, 65.1
Web Safe 009999 #009999
CIE-LAB 60.785, -44.449, 9.233
XYZ 17.886, 29.004, 25.423
xyY 0.247, 0.401, 29.004
CIE-LCH 60.785, 45.398, 168.266
CIE-LUV 60.785, -49.511, 19.688
Hunter-Lab 53.856, -34.967, 9.71
Binary 00010100, 10100110, 10000001
